Looking to install dynomax super turbo cat back kit on 89?
Has anyone herd anything about this exhaaust kit or tryed it. i was hoping to put it on to add alil more of a racing meaner sound then stock and maybe gain slight horse power. If i put this exhaust on will it idle obnoxiously loud?? i was hoping i could put something on that would only get mean when u put ur foot on it. Any ideas also with this kit i would need a tip i assume?

I'm not sure if the catback is different,but my brother has a '90 with the Dynomax muffler. To tell you the truth i don't like the way it sounds, it sounds kinda weird for a 4 litre. I had a custom catback done at one of the local muffler shops with a magnaflow muffler and stainless tip. I love the sound, it sounds about the same idling and low rpm as stock, but when i get up to about 2000 rpm and above it sounds "mean". I'm not the best at describing it but i think it sounds throaty and like well tuned. I get the feeling your looking at the dynomax because of price, but i got my exhaust done for about $200 and that included the stainless tip.
Also get stainless tubing if you can, the aluminized tends to rust, like mine.

I'm running dual Super Turbos on my 72 El Camino with a 350. They have a nice mellow tone at idle and reasonably quiet. Once you get into the pedal a bit it sounds really good. That's on duals on a V8 so it would probably sound great on an I6 with a single, smaller pipe.
